Mobile phone subscriptions in Turkmenistan
Turkmenistan: Mobile phone subscriptions was 6.25 million in 2021. ◆ Volatile
Mobile phone subscriptions in Turkmenistan, 1980–2021
Source: International Telecommunication Union (ITU), via World Bank (2026) – processed by Our World in Data.
Analysis
Turkmenistan recorded 6.25 million for mobile phone subscriptions in 2021.
The figure is up 1.5% on the previous year and up 18.0% over ten years.
Over the whole period, mobile phone subscriptions in Turkmenistan peaked at 8.57 million in 2016 and was at its lowest, 0, in 1980.
That places Turkmenistan 117th out of 212 countries with data for 2021, putting it in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Averages by decade
| Decade | Average | Lowest | Highest | Years |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1980s | 0 | 0 | 0 | 10 |
| 1990s | 950 | 0 | 4,000 | 10 |
| 2000s | 405,471 | 7,500 | 2.13 million | 10 |
| 2010s | 6.22 million | 3.20 million | 8.57 million | 9 |
| 2020s | 6.21 million | 6.16 million | 6.25 million | 2 |
